What Causes This Problem
- Improper storage of chemicals leads to volatile emissions indoors.
- Fire or smoke damage often creates persistent toxic odors inside homes.
- Building materials can off-gas harmful volatile organic compounds over time.
- Poor ventilation traps odors and pollutants, increasing indoor exposure risks.
- Mold growth combined with chemical residues worsens odor problems significantly.

How Long Does Toxic Odor And Volatile Emission Cleanup Usually Take?
The cleanup timeline depends on contamination extent but generally takes one to three days for thorough treatment and air clearance.
Is It Necessary To Leave The Property During Cleanup?
For safety, occupants are often advised to temporarily vacate during active removal of strong toxic emissions to avoid health risks.
What Are The Health Risks From Ignoring Toxic Odor Problems?
Exposure can cause headaches, respiratory issues, allergic reactions, and long-term health complications if emissions remain unaddressed.
Can Regular Ventilation Replace Professional Odor Cleanup?
Ventilation alone is insufficient for toxic chemical odors; professional cleanup targets hidden contaminants and neutralizes harmful compounds comprehensively.
